we have the same deal down here, you only see the midwives unless there is a problem, or you are over due, then you see the OB, and usually unless there is a major problem, like needing c-section etc, they hand you back to the midwives anyway.
im personally good with it, i think the midwives make it a bit more persional than the OBs do.
we dont have daily visits, unelss you go home the same day baby is born.
usually you stay in hospital 3-4 days, then they come and see you 2 times at home, once the day after, and again about 3 days after that, then you just go to the child clinic for regular checks.
